Weboxidation of each mole of NADH = 2.5 moles of ATP oxidation of each mole of FADH2 = 1.5 moles of ATP Components of the Electron Transport Chain • In the ETC, the electron carriers are arranged such that the flow of electrons is spontaneous. Each acceptor has sequentially greater electron affinity (greater ∆E0') than the electron donor. WebApr 1, 2024 · A maximum number of 34 ATP molecules can be produced. WebATP generated through ETS: One molecule of NADH produces 3 molecules of ATP and one molecule of FADH 2 produce 2 molecules of ATP. In ETS 10 NADH molecules are produced while 2 FADH 2 molecules are formed. Therefore, the total ATP generated from these NADH and FADH 2 molecules is 34 molecules. Suggest Corrections. 5. An electron transport chain (ETC ) is a series of protein complexes and other molecules that transfer electrons from electron donors to electron acceptors via redox reactions (both reduction and oxidation occurring simultaneously) and couples this electron transfer with the transfer of protons (H ions) across a membrane. What ... how to scan file system structure onlineWebJul 7, 2024 · It was estimated that for every 3 protons that passed through the ATP synthase, one molecule of ATP is produced. So, the amount of ATP produced by NADH or FADH 2 depends on the number of protons each helps to be pumped during oxidative phosphorylation.
